Real Name: Nicole Mary Kidman Was Born: June 20, 1967. Honolulu, Hawaii United States Bio: Nicole Mary Kidman is an Academy
Award-winning American-born Australian actress, producer and singer. Kidman
was born in Honolulu, Hawaii to Dr. Anthony David Kidman and Janelle Ann (nee
MacNeille), who were of Scottish and Irish descent, and were both born in Australia.
At the time, her father was a cancer research specialist in Washington, D.C.
The family returned to Australia when Nicole was four years old, when Tony Kidman
took on a lectureship at the University of Technology, Sydney. Kidman started
taking ballet lessons when she was four, and this led to studies at St. Martin's
Youth Theatre in Melbourne, the Australian Theatre for Young People in Sydney,
and then at the Philip Street Theatre, where she majored in voice production
and theatre history. She studied at North Sydney Girls High School, but dropped
out when her mother was diagnosed with breast cancer; Kidman concentrated on
her family responsibilities until her mother's recovery...
